Customers should be aware of this list
So to all the preorders (like ME): Be aware of this list:

1) No Turn Based combat
2) No Fog of War (TERRIBLE DECISION,thats kill a tactical game)
3) No more custom mercs with I.M.P
4) No more item customization (No more being Mc Guyver)
5) Only 1 attachment for each weapon.
6) Les weapons as in the original
7) Climbing on buildings only on predefined spots
8) Explosives only on predefined spots (Very VERY disappoint me)
9) No more weekly or daily salary for your mercs
10) No learn-by-doing, training or practicing
11) Unrealistic portraits (You can only recognize mercs by name)
12) Simple Interface (Watch the Screenshots)
13) There is no longer a Map Inventory.
14) No more usable vehicles like Skyrider or the Icecreamtruck
15) No bloodcats
16) No mortars
17) No cut-scenes like "Elliot, you Idiot!"
18) No more decomposition and no more ravens
19) No more "Aim time" for better shoot precision
20) Les mercs as in the original

Points to add to your list (most aren't so important):


Ammo-Management
You can no longer “preload” the weapons.
Every time a merc swaps to another weapon he has to reload it. Also I haven't figured out how to split ammo in the inventory.

Repairs
You can only repair your weapons
Even though it maybe more realistic that you can't fix Armor it sucks. Imho the stats for Armor aren't that balanced. Upon till now I never had to repair a weapon but my vests are constantly in the red.

Weapon names
They are close, but not the original. Probably got to do with all the copyright madness that's going on right now.

Less options
No more difficulty, Sci-Fi, weapons settings

A few updates to the "Aware" list:

-No ability to remap keybinds (being able to rebind the pan/move camera buttons would be a real asset, especially for those of us that use the mouse in their left hand)

-Armor has virtually no durability and cannot be repaired. (This means after a single battle you need to run home and buy more of it, every. single. time. Worse the armor durability even for the most expensive armors is only 10, meaning it won't survive more then 2-3 damaging attacks before it's junked and needs to be replaced.)

-C4 is useless except for blowing holes in walls (How about letting us use it as a tactical weapon and giving it a damaging blast radius?)

-Law/Rocket Rifles are useless against troops (I emptied a full 5 rocket rounds against a squad of enemy soldier and they missiles passed right through them without detonating or inflicting damage even on "certain to hit", even when I manually force fired at the ground next to them it still inflicted no damage what so ever to the troops)

-No mod tools currently available (It'd be nice to have a map maker and mod tools ala JA2.)

If Kalypso really wants this franchise to take off again I would suggest they look at three different games that have come in the past to combine some of its best features in future installments of Jagged Alliance.

1. Silent Storm - With it's multi-level completely destructible buildings inside and out. (You can shoot through walls and the floor after enough damage is done to penetrate the cover. Also their rag doll model for damage, individual hit locations and damage affect to those part was fantastic.

2. Brigade E5 and its successor 7.62mm - Great amount of weapons and equipment to chose from and utilize. Also the ability to modify and add multiple attachments to these weapons and the equipment as well. Their combat system is just like the one used in Jagged Alliance: Back in Action but with quick pop around views and movements around corners add to the strategy element. Movement is either crawl, crouch, walk or run which all can have the ready weapon feature added as a separate action. Only crouching or walking movement can move with a ready weapon, others ready at the end of movement.
